Von Trapps thrill at opening night

MONTECASINO - With an all South African cast, and a proud (even a little loud) audience, how could The Sound of Music fail?

The answer is, it couldn’t. At the opening night of the show young and old came together. For some, to recapture an old favourite, for the rest to experience something they will never forget.

That might just be the magic of the The Sound of Music. It seems to speak to the hearts of any generation.

At the opening night on 29 April, Andre Schwartz as Captain von Trapp and Bethany Dickson as Maria, stole applause during the evening, but the fresh-faced young cast playing the Von Trapp children certainly weren’t forgotten. The 18 children playing six roles in rotation were the stars after the show when a beaming audience lined up to get an autograph from the youngsters.

Since the turn of the 21st century, The Sound of Music has lead to major productions around the world, giving testament to its title as the world’s most popular musical.

The legendary Rodgers and Hammerstein musical boasts a record-breaking 954 performances at the London Palladium where it was seen by more than two million people.

The role of Maria was cast following a 2006 BBC reality television show, How do You Solve a Problem like Maria?
